Claudia Zeisberger

Claudia is an Industry Adviser to Time Partners. Claudia Zeisberger is an Author and Professor of Entrepreneurship & Family Enterprise at INSEAD; she is the Founder and Academic Director of the school’s private equity centre (GPEI). Before joining INSEAD in 2005, she spent 16 years in global investment banking.

Professor Zeisberger is a founding investor in ‘INSEAD Alum Ventures’ (IAV), INSEAD’s  first dedicated seed fund and she devotes a significant amount of her time to mentor early stage companies.

She launched INSEAD’s popular MBA elective ‘Managing Corporate Turnarounds’ and built an intensive computer-based simulation involving an iconic car brand and its struggle with bankruptcy.

Professor Zeisberger teaches the Private Equity & Venture Capital, Corporate Turnaround and Risk management electives in INSEAD’s MBA, EMBA and Executive Education programmes. She has frequently been nominated for the “Best Teaching Award” in her PE elective and has been awarded the “Dean’s Commendation for Excellence in MBA Teaching” annually since 2008.

Professor Zeisberger is known for her extensive research on PE in emerging markets and her books Mastering Private Equity – Transformation via Venture Capital, Minority Investments & Buyouts‘ as well the corresponding INSEAD case book ‘Private Equity in Action.

She regularly advises institutional investors, Family Offices and SWF’s globally on asset allocation, fund investing vs direct investments as well as responsible investing strategies and risk management questions.
